Amazon Style

Amazon has been the largest online retailer in America for a long time. Its online store is home to everything from electronics and household goods to clothing and shoes. Amazon Style, its first clothing store, is a step into physical retail. The store aims to be one-stop shop for all your clothing requirements. The company claims that it will offer the exact same low prices, quick shipping, and in-person shopping that it does on its website. Amazon's new store features a lot of innovative features, but some the ideas have been around in the industry for a very long time.

It will, for instance make use of technology to provide customers a more personalized shopping experience. The store will let customers scan items using their smartphones and get information on sizes and color options. In addition, the company will launch an app that will keep the track of feedback from customers and ratings which will allow it to provide personalized recommendations. The app will also make use of machine-learning algorithms to recommend more products in real-time.

One of the unique features is that you can continue shopping in the changing room. Once a shopper has selected an item the item will be shipped to the closet of the fitting room, where they are able to continue shopping from an endless selection of styles. The closet could even contain pieces that Amazon's algorithms predict the customer will enjoy.

The app can even keep an eye on the items that shoppers choose to aid them in not buying clothes they don't really need. It will also track their budget to ensure they don't overspend. Customers can also save styles to order later. The app will also notify customers when the items they selected are back in stock, which will help customers stay within their budget.

Prime Wardrobe

Amazon's try-before-you-buy fashion service will be available in the UK four months after its launch in the US, and a week following its launch in Japan. Prime Wardrobe allows customers to select clothes that they want to test for seven days and take back the ones they do not like. The company charges customers only for the items they decide to keep.

The company is hoping to compete with online retailers like Topshop, Asos, and the lingerie company Lark & Ro. It will provide a free box of clothing to Prime customers, and allow them to return anything that they do not like. Amazon Fashion Store

In contrast to online clothing stores that keep all their inventory on display which can be confusing and frustrating for customers, Amazon Fashion Store offers an experience that is tailored to the individual needs of each customer. The algorithm of the store chooses clothes based on the personal details that the user provides. Customers can request different styles and sizes via touchscreen displays in the 40 fitting rooms.

Customers are welcomed by staff who ask whether it's their first time in the store and offer to help them get started. They're told to open the Amazon app and scan every garment they notice on the shelves or racks in the store, which will then prompt the app to suggest similar items according to their preferences. They're also urged to share their style, fit and other information through the app for more precise suggestions in the future.

Once inside the store, a staff member will accompany the customer to the fitting room and let them start trying on outfits that were recommended by the algorithm. The customer can swipe upwards or downwards on a touchscreen to decide if they are satisfied with the outfit. In the event they want to try on other items the staff will ask them to come back to the dressing room with more options.
